A nurse is teaching a client who takes warfarin daily. Which of the following statements by the client indicates a need for further teaching?
Correct Answer: D
Rationale: The correct answer is D. Taking ginger root can interact with warfarin, increasing the risk of bleeding due to its blood-thinning effects. This indicates a need for further teaching as the client should avoid using ginger root while taking warfarin to prevent adverse effects.
Choice A is correct as taking warfarin at the same time each day helps maintain consistent blood levels.
Choice B is correct as regular INR checks are necessary to monitor warfarin's effectiveness.
Choice C is correct as eating a consistent amount of green leafy vegetables, like salads, helps maintain a stable vitamin K intake, which can affect warfarin's efficacy.
